Although I am not a musician, I grew up in Memphis. At that time 60's, 70's, there were blues concerts every weekend and we heard all the wonderful (or as we would say BUCK JUMPIN) music all the time. Howlin Wolf's voice was the center of that attraction. The movie Cadillac Records provided a small insight into these very talented Black Musician at a time when America had not reached it's current level of growth. | |
